  8. I bought my first mustang bass in about 2007, a secondhand 'crafted in Japan' one in olympic white. It was my main bass for the band I was in, and I thought I'd never part with it. Fast forward a number of years and I now own several additional mustang basses, most notably three JMJs (two blue & one black) which have a much chunkier neck profile. After playing these I find the narrow glossy neck of the CIJ just isn't as much fun to play as the others, so I sold it.
